Apple Streusel Pie
Apple Streusel Pie
Pastry for 2 crusts
6 Granny Smith apples, unpeeled, sliced thin
2 tbsp lemon juice
1/2 cup white sugar
2 rounded tsp flour
1/2 tsp cinnamon
1/4 tsp salt
Streusel:
1/2 cup packed brown sugar
1/2 cup flour
2 tbsp butter, room temp
pinch of salt
Heat oven to 400F.
Line a 9 inch pie plate, with 1/2 of the pasty.
In a bowl toss apple slices with lemon juice. Add white sugar, flour, cinnamon and salt. Spoon into the pie shell.
Combine the streusel ingredients in a small bowl, until crumbly. Spoon mixture over top of the apple layer.
Cover with remaining pastry. Seal and flute edges.
Mix together 1 egg white and 2 tbsp water. Brush over top of the crust layer.
Bake in oven for 10 minutes at 400F. Reduce to 375F and cook for another 40 minutes.
